Job Summary: The Infusion RN in the Merle M. Mahr Cancer Center provides specialized nursing care to patients undergoing chemotherapy and other infusion therapies in an outpatient setting. This role involves patient assessment, education, administration of chemotherapy, monitoring for adverse reactions, and coordination of care with the oncology team.

Work is performed in accordance with Kentucky regulations for Registered Nurses, established hospital standards, patient care services department/unit structure, process and outcome standards, regulatory and accreditation requirements, and the philosophy, goals and objectives of the hospital, nursing and education services.

Education, Licensure, Experience, and Training:

  • Graduate from an accredited School of Nursing required.
  • Kentucky State Board of Nursing or compact license as Registered Nurse required.
  • BLS required.
  • Oncology Certification (OCN) through the Oncology Nursing Society preferred. In lieu of OCN, 12 oncology specific CNE’s are required annually.
  • Palliative Care education required annually as assigned

Experience: 1 year
